What engines does the Porsche 911 Cabriolet Facelift 2015 (2015-2019) come with?

The Porsche 911 Cabriolet Facelift 2015 (2015-2019) was offered with 14 distinct engine configurations across its trim range.

EnginePowerTorqueTransmissionDriveTop speed0-100 km/hConsumptionAvailable on
3.8L Petrol580 hp700 NmAutomaticAll Wheel Drive330 km/h3.0 s9.3 l/100km1 trim
3.8L Petrol540 hp660 NmAutomaticAll Wheel Drive320 km/h3.1 s9.3 l/100km1 trim
3.0L Petrol450 hp550 NmManualAll Wheel Drive308 km/h4.1 s9.7 l/100km1 trim
3.0L Petrol450 hp550 NmAutomaticAll Wheel Drive306 km/h3.7 s9.1 l/100km1 trim
3.0L Petrol450 hp550 NmManualRear Wheel Drive306 km/h4.5 s8.8 l/100km1 trim
3.0L Petrol450 hp550 NmAutomaticRear Wheel Drive304 km/h4.3 s7.9 l/100km1 trim
3.0L Petrol420 hp500 NmManualAll Wheel Drive303 km/h4.4 s9.0 l/100km1 trim
3.0L Petrol420 hp500 NmAutomaticAll Wheel Drive301 km/h4.2 s8.0 l/100km1 trim
3.0L Petrol420 hp500 NmManualRear Wheel Drive306 km/h4.5 s8.8 l/100km1 trim
3.0L Petrol420 hp500 NmAutomaticRear Wheel Drive304 km/h4.3 s7.9 l/100km1 trim
3.0L Petrol370 hp450 NmManualAll Wheel Drive289 km/h4.7 s8.9 l/100km1 trim
3.0L Petrol370 hp450 NmAutomaticAll Wheel Drive287 km/h4.5 s7.9 l/100km1 trim
3.0L Petrol370 hp450 NmManualRear Wheel Drive292 km/h4.8 s8.5 l/100km1 trim
3.0L Petrol370 hp450 NmAutomaticRear Wheel Drive290 km/h4.6 s7.5 l/100km1 trim
